Pierce sits in the Clearwater National Forest region, where elevation, rainfall, and snowmelt create drainage challenges that can wash out poorly built roads in a single season. A driveway here isn't just gravel on dirt—it's a layered system with compacted base material, proper crown for water shedding, and drainage features that prevent erosion. Driveways with engineered drainage last up to three times longer than those without proper water management.
We handle every phase: surveying the route, clearing and grading the path, installing crushed stone or gravel base, compacting for stability, and adding culverts or French drains where needed. The result is a road or driveway that handles traffic, weather, and time without constant maintenance.

Pierce's location means your driveway or road will face heavy snowfall in winter, spring runoff that saturates the ground, and summer heat that can break down poorly compacted surfaces. We design every route with these factors in mind, using materials and techniques that prevent washouts, rutting, and surface degradation. That includes selecting the right aggregate size, compacting in layers, and ensuring the road crowns properly to shed water.
For properties with steep grades or challenging terrain, we install switchbacks, retaining features, and erosion control measures that keep your access route intact.
